Cotton Mary (2000)
Rating:
Starring: Madhur Jaffrey, Greta Scacchi, James Wilby, Sarah Badel, Joanna David, Neena Gupta, Sakina Jaffrey, Gemma Jones, Laura Lumley, Nadira, Prayag Raaj, Surekha Sikri
Director: Ismail Merchant
Category: Drama, Foreign
Studio: Universal Studios
Subtitles:
French
Length:
124 mins

From Academy Award-winning Merchant Ivory Productions, creators of A Room With A View, Howards End and The Remains Of The Day comes Cotton Mary, the captivating story of an Anglo-Indian woman haunted by the specter of colonialism.The sensual tale unfolds with Madhur Jaffrey playing a military nurse desperate to be a part of the British upperclass of 1954 India.When a chance encounter with the naïve Lily Macintosh, played by Greta Scacchi, lets her into this exclusive and privileged world, she finds that staying in this world is even more difficult than getting there.Set against the spectacular backdrop of the exotic and lush South Indian coastline, Cotton Mary takes you on one woman's search to find her place at any cost and how far she will go to keep herself there once she has arrived.
